为了提高智能断路器运行的安全可靠性,笔者首先介绍了一种新型的智能断路器机械特性在线监测和状态评估技术的工作架构。然后具体分析阐释了智能断路器机械特性在线监测的原理,如分合闸线圈电流、储能电机电流、动触头行程—时间特性和辅助接点等状态量。接下来文中提供了一种行之有效的智能断路器状态评估方法,该方法能够从监测的数据和波形中分析出设备的故障信息,并对采集的数据进行了相应的故障诊断,提高了智能断路器运行的安全可靠性。
In order to improve the operation safety and reliability of intelligent circuit breaker, this paper first introduce a new type of intelligent circuit breaker mechanical properties on-line monitoring and state evaluation technology of working architecture. And then concrete analysis and illustrates the principle of on-line monitoring which is related to intelligent circuit breaker mechanical properties, such as closing coil current and the energy storage electric current, dynamic contact travel-time characteristic and the auxiliary contacts and so on. Next, this paper provides an effective intelligent circuit breaker state evaluation method, which can get equipment failure information from the monitoring data and waveform analysis, and the collected data can make the corresponding fault diagnosis, and improve the safety and reliability of the intelligent circuit breaker operation.
